Transporting the vehicle

The towing eyes or trailer tow hitch can be
used to pull the vehicle onto a trailer or
transporter if you wish to transport it.

X

Turn the SmartKey to position

2 in the

ignition lock.

X

Shift the automatic transmission to
position

N.

As soon as the vehicle has been loaded:

X

Prevent the vehicle from rolling away by
applying the parking brake.

X

Shift the automatic transmission to
position

P.

X

Turn the SmartKey to position

0 in the

ignition lock and remove the SmartKey.

X

Secure the vehicle.

!

Only lash the vehicle down by the wheels

or wheel rims, not by parts of the vehicle
such as axle or steering components.
Otherwise, the vehicle could be damaged.

Notes on 4MATIC vehicles

!

Vehicles with 4MATIC must not be towed

with either the front or the rear axle raised,
as doing so will damage the transmission.

If the vehicle's transmission, front, or rear
axle is damaged, have the vehicle transported
on a truck or trailer.

In the event of damage to the electrical

system

If the battery is defective, the automatic
transmission will be locked in position

P. To

shift the automatic transmission to position
N, you must provide power to the vehicle's

electrical system in the same way as when
jump-starting (

Y

page 325).

Have the vehicle transported on a transporter
or trailer.

Recovering a vehicle that has become

stuck

!

Pull away smoothly, slowly, and in a

straight line when pulling out a vehicle that
has become stuck. Excessive tractive
power could damage the vehicles.

If the drive wheels have become stuck in
loose or muddy ground, pull the vehicle out
with extreme caution, particularly if it is
laden.
Never attempt to recover a stuck vehicle with
a trailer attached.
Pull out the vehicle backwards, if possible
using the tracks it made when it became
stuck.

Fuses

Important safety notes

The fuses in your vehicle serve to close down
faulty circuits. If a fuse blows, all the
components on the circuit and their functions
will fail.

G

Warning

Only use fuses approved by Mercedes-Benz
with the specified amperage for the system in
question and do not attempt to repair or
bridge a blown fuse. Using other than
approved fuses or using repaired or bridged
fuses may cause an overload leading to a fire,
and/or cause damage to electrical
components and/or systems. Have the cause
determined and remedied by an authorized
Mercedes-Benz Center.

Blown fuses must be replaced with fuses of
the same rating, which you can recognize by
the color and value. The fuse ratings are listed
in the fuse allocation chart. An authorized
Mercedes-Benz Center will be happy to
advise you.

i

If a fuse has blown, visit a breakdown

service or an authorized Mercedes-Benz
Center.
